Brake Fluid for the 2006 Honda Odyssey: What You Need to Know

The 2006 Honda Odyssey, like most modern vehicles, relies heavily on a properly functioning brake system to keep drivers and passengers safe on the road. One crucial component in this system is brake fluid. Despite being often overlooked, brake fluid plays a vital role in how well your brakes perform. This information is essential for any Odyssey owner looking to maintain their vehicle in tip-top shape.

Brake fluid is a specialised hydraulic fluid designed to transfer force from the brake pedal to the brake calipers or wheel cylinders. When you press the brake pedal, the brake fluid quickly moves through the brake lines, applying pressure and causing the brake pads to clamp down on the rotors, slowing the vehicle. Without brake fluid, the hydraulic braking system simply wouldn't function.

The 2006 Honda Odyssey uses DOT 3 brake fluid, which is common among many passenger vehicles. This type of fluid has a specific boiling point and viscosity that ensure efficient performance under a variety of conditions, from everyday driving to high-stress braking scenarios. Using the correct brake fluid ensures the braking system remains responsive and reliable.

Now, when it comes to brake fluid maintenance and replacement, it is not something you want to skip or treat lightly. Over time, brake fluid absorbs moisture from the air. This moisture contamination reduces the fluid's boiling point, increasing the risk of brake fade during heavy braking or prolonged downhill driving. Brake fade happens when the brakes become less effective or feel spongy, which can be dangerous in emergency situations.

Typically, Honda recommends changing the brake fluid in the Odyssey every 3 years or 45,000 kilometres, whichever occurs first. However, these intervals can vary based on driving conditions. If you regularly drive in hilly areas, tow heavy loads, or live in a climate with high humidity, it might be wise to have the brake fluid checked more often. Regular checks can identify when the brake fluid is dirty or compromised.

During a brake fluid service, mechanics will usually perform a brake fluid flush. This procedure involves removing the old fluid completely from the system and replacing it with fresh, clean brake fluid. A flush ensures that all moisture and contaminants are cleared out, which helps maintain the brake system's integrity and prolongs the life of components like brake lines and calipers.

Another point to remember when dealing with brake fluid on a 2006 Odyssey is to never mix different types of brake fluid. Using incompatible fluids can cause damage to seals and lead to leaks or braking issues. It's always best to stick with the manufacturer's recommendation of DOT 3 brake fluid for this vehicle. Make sure to also keep the brake fluid reservoir cap tightly sealed after servicing to avoid contamination.

Sometimes, a driver might notice subtle signs that their brake fluid needs attention. These could include a soft or spongy brake pedal, a brake warning light on the dashboard, or a sudden change in braking feel. If any of these symptoms appear, it's a good idea to have the brake system inspected immediately. Timely detection could prevent more expensive repairs down the track and, more importantly, keep everyone safe.

Putting it all together, brake fluid is an essential fluid that acts as the lifeline in the braking system of the 2006 Honda Odyssey. Proper brake fluid maintenance through regular inspection and timely replacement ensures efficient braking performance. It also helps avoid unexpected issues that compromise vehicle safety. So, if you own a 2006 Odyssey, keeping an eye on your brake fluid status should definitely be part of your regular vehicle care routine.
